Sonoma County Republican Party endorses Tom Lynch for 5th District supervisor

'I'm a proud Democrat who is proud to get the support of the Republican Party,' said the county planning commissioner, one of five candidates in the race.|

Sonoma County’s Republican Party is backing Tom Lynch in the race to replace Efren Carrillo on the Board of Supervisors.

Lynch, a registered Democrat and fiscal watchdog, welcomed the endorsement.

“I’m a proud Democrat who is proud to get the support of the Republican Party,” said Lynch, 58. “If anyone has a problem with that, then don’t vote for me.”

Lynch is one of five candidates seeking the 5th District seat on the Board of Supervisors, which includes Roseland, Sebastopol and the county’s coastline. The other candidates are Noreen Evans, 61, an attorney and former state senator; Lynda Hopkins, 33, an organic farmer; Tim Sergent, a special education teacher; and Marion Chase, a county social services worker.

The election is June 7.

Lynch, a longtime west county resident and general contractor who has served as Carrillo’s appointee on the county’s Planning Commission since 2009, is a vocal critic of the county’s spending on employee pensions. After moves in the past decade to enrich benefits for retirees, those annual costs for taxpayers have risen more than 500 percent since 2000 to $113 million.

“I’m seeing more and more money go to unfunded retirement obligations and no longer funding basics like roads and infrastructure,” Lynch said. “We have to reinvent local government and restore all of these services that the county once provided.”

Edelweiss Geary, chairwoman of the local Republican Party, said Lynch gained the organization’s support because of his deep roots in the district and his experience on the Planning Commission.

“He also has some pretty solid conservative, common-sense opinions on how to run this county,” Geary said. “The entire Board of Supervisors is pretty liberal, so it’d be nice to elect someone to counter that.”
